Neeraj Chopra wins silver, earning his second consecutive Olympic medal.
Neeraj Chopra narrowly missed defending his Olympic gold, finishing behind Pakistan’s Arshad Nadeem, who achieved an impressive throw of 92.97m, securing silver in the javelin throw at the Paris Games on Thursday.
Neeraj’s best throw of 89.45m came in his second attempt, with the remaining five attempts resulting in foul throws, marking his second consecutive Olympic medal after his gold at the Tokyo Games.
